Sir Charles Watson-Copley, 3rd Bt.1 
He was given the name of Charles Watson at birth.1 His name was legally changed to Charles Watson-Copley on inheriting the Sprotborough estate.1 He succeeded as the 3rd Baronet Watson, of Fulmer on 30 December 1852.1 He also had two sons who died in infancy.1

Brig.-Gen. Sir Robert Calverley Alington Bewicke-Copley1 
He was given the name of Robert Calverley Alington Bewicke at birth.1 On 5 April 1892 his name was legally changed to Robert Calverley Alington Bewicke-Copley by Royal Licence.1 He was appointed Companion, Order of the Bath (C.B.)1 He gained the rank of Brigadier-General in the King’s Royal Rifle Corps.1 He was appointed Knight Commander, Order of the British Empire (K.B.E.)1 He held the office of Deputy Lieutenant (D.L.)1 He held the office of Justice of the Peace (J.P.)1
